Subject: [PATCH v5 06/15] index-helper: add --detach

We detach after creating and opening the socket, because otherwise
we might return control to the shell before index-helper is ready to
accept commands.  This might lead to flaky tests.

diff --git a/Documentation/git-index-helper.txt b/Documentation/git-index-helper.txt
index a5c058f..f6aa525 100644
--- a/Documentation/git-index-helper.txt
+++ b/Documentation/git-index-helper.txt
@@ -31,6 +31,9 @@ OPTIONS
 	for reading an index, but because it will happen in the
 	background, it's not noticable. `--strict` is enabled by default.
 
+--detach::
+	Detach from the shell.
+
 NOTES
 -----
 
diff --git a/index-helper.c b/index-helper.c
index e8d6b64..80b1dbe 100644
--- a/index-helper.c
+++ b/index-helper.c
@@ -16,7 +16,7 @@ struct shm {
 
 static struct shm shm_index;
 static struct shm shm_base_index;
-static int to_verify = 1;
+static int daemonized, to_verify = 1;
 
 static void release_index_shm(struct shm *is)
 {
@@ -35,6 +35,8 @@ static void cleanup_shm(void)
 
 static void cleanup(void)
 {
+	if (daemonized)
+		return;
 	unlink(git_path("index-helper.sock"));
 	cleanup_shm();
 }
@@ -286,7 +288,7 @@ static const char * const usage_text[] = {
 int main(int argc, char **argv)
 {
 	const char *prefix;
-	int idle_in_seconds = 600;
+	int idle_in_seconds = 600, detach = 0;
 	int fd;
 	struct strbuf socket_path = STRBUF_INIT;
 	struct option options[] = {
@@ -294,6 +296,7 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
 			    N_("exit if not used after some seconds")),
 		OPT_BOOL(0, "strict", &to_verify,
 			 "verify shared memory after creating"),
+		OPT_BOOL(0, "detach", &detach, "detach the process"),
 		OPT_END()
 	};
 
@@ -317,6 +320,8 @@ int main(int argc, char **argv)
 	if (fd < 0)
 		die_errno(_("could not set up index-helper socket"));
 
+	if (detach && daemonize(&daemonized))
+		die_errno(_("unable to detach"));
 	loop(fd, idle_in_seconds);
 
 	close(fd);
